At a rate of 36 miles per hour, it takes Henry 15 minutes to drive from the library to his house. Show how to find the distance

that Henry traveled. Include units in your calculation.

This is applying the formula
distance=rate*time

We have a slight problem, though, because we are measuring rate in miles per hour, and we are measuring time in minutes. To make this problem solvable, we need to convert to either miles per minute or convert the time to hours. I'm going to convert the 15 minutes into hours:
15min*\frac{1 hour}{60 min}=\frac{1}{4}hour

Now that all of the units match, we have:
distance=36\frac{mi}{hr}*\frac{1}{4}hr

H=-5 and w=2, work out the value of 4h-3w
olganol [36]
You would simply have to plug in, or substitute, the given values in the equations.

So, H=-5, W=2 and the problem is 4h-3w

To plug them in, your new equation would be 4(-5)-3(2) and simplify. So it becomes -20-6 which = -26. 

And -26 would be your answer.
